The first night trial of the nuclear-capable Prithvi-II missile has been successfully conducted by Indian forces from a mobile launcher from launch complex-3 of the Integrated Test Range at Chandipur on Wednesday at around 8:30 pm. India’s first developed and inducted indigenous surface-to-surface strategic missile, Prithvi-II, has a strike range of 350 km and was successfully test fired earlier on February 7.
